Hi,
Enable "logging" in webdav.ini.append.php file, then check in /var/log/webdav.log file what error do you have.
What programm do you use to connect to WebDAV folder? Try with siteaccess name for public view for example plain_user, or news_user as start folder, check your siteaccess names in site.ini.append.php
If you have in webdav.log something like
2005-07-10 09:14:41 : indexdir: /galleries [CS:currentSitePath] 2005-07-10 09:14:41 : no valid site was found.. [CS:currentSitePath] 2005-07-10 09:15:15 : ========================================
Make sure that name of folder for which you want to connect is correct. Also check your re-write rule.
